#cd4ea5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d4ea5 is composed of 80.4% red, 30.6%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62% magenta, 19.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 318.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 55.5%. #cd4ea5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#9b004b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#cd4ea5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070205 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d4ea5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908b8e is the less saturated color, while #f922b5 is the most saturated one.
